IP1 1BL is a small residential postcode area in England, home to 1,405 people. Its compact size means it is a tightly knit community, with a focus on practical living. The area’s demographics suggest a mature population, with a median age of 47 and most residents falling within the 30-64 age range. This reflects a stable, likely family-oriented environment, though the low home ownership rate of 17% indicates a rental-heavy market. The area’s housing stock is predominantly flats, which suits those prioritising convenience over property investment. Daily life in IP1 1BL is shaped by its proximity to essential services. Retail options include Sainsburys, Tesco, and Morrisons, all within practical reach, ensuring residents have access to groceries and daily necessities. Rail connectivity is strong, with multiple stations like Ipswich Railway Station offering links to broader networks. However, the area’s safety profile is mixed: while flood risk is minimal, crime rates are above average, with a safety score of 0/100. This means residents should consider security measures when choosing a property. Despite this, the area’s small size and amenities make it a practical choice for those seeking a compact, service-rich environment.

The property market in IP1 1BL is characterised by a low home ownership rate of 17%, meaning the majority of residents rent their homes. This suggests a rental market that may be more dynamic than owner-occupied areas, with landlords and tenants forming the primary stakeholders. The accommodation type is predominantly flats, which are well-suited to the area’s compact layout and practical needs. Given the small size of the postcode area, the housing stock is limited, and the immediate surroundings may offer more options for buyers. However, the data does not indicate whether properties are primarily for sale or rent, so potential buyers should investigate local listings. The focus on flats may appeal to those seeking low-maintenance living, but it also means the market is unlikely to cater to larger families or those requiring more space.
